package com.cloudera.util;
import com.cloudera.flume.reporter.ReportEvent;
/**
* This provides a simple reusable exponential backoff state object. Note that
* this only does calculations and tracks the backoff state but doesn't actually
* do backoffs (e.g. do blocking sleeps)! Later this could be pluggable with
* other backoff policies (maybe adaptive?)
*
* This policy has a max backoff per attempt and also a cumulative maximum
* failure time. After the cumulative time has expired isfailed will return true
*/
public class CumulativeCappedExponentialBackoff extends
CappedExponentialBackoff {
final long cumulativeCap;
long failTime;
final static public String A_CUMULATIVECAP = "backoffMaxCumulativeMs";
public CumulativeCappedExponentialBackoff(long initialSleep, long sleepCap,
long cumulativeCap) {
super(initialSleep, sleepCap);
this.cumulativeCap = cumulativeCap;
}
public void backoff() {
if (backoffCount == 0) {
failTime = Clock.unixTime() + cumulativeCap;
}
super.backoff();
}
public void reset() {
super.reset();
failTime = Long.MAX_VALUE;
}
/**
* Has so much time passed that we assume the failure is irrecoverable?
*/
public boolean isFailed() {
return failTime <= Clock.unixTime();
}
@Override
public String getName() {
return "CumulativeCappedExpBackoff";
}
@Override
public ReportEvent getReport() {
ReportEvent rpt = super.getReport();
rpt.setLongMetric(A_CUMULATIVECAP, cumulativeCap);
return rpt;
}
}
